... Read moreIn the modern age of social media, many users experience the disappointment of receiving zero likes on their posts. This common occurrence can be discouraging, leading to feelings of inadequacy and self-doubt. It's essential to remember that social media is heavily influenced by algorithms, popularity trends, and user engagement patterns, which can often result in unpredictable outcomes.
Taking a step back, it's helpful to focus on creating content that you are passionate about rather than solely seeking validation through likes. Engagement can come in various forms, such as comments or shares, which might not always be reflected in a simple like count. Utilizing hashtags effectively, such as #fyp, #memes, and #viral, can also increase your visibility and engagement potential.
Furthermore, connecting with like-minded individuals who resonate with your content can be beneficial. Engaging in communities that align with your interests might lead to better interactions and emotional support. Remember, the goal of posting is to express yourself authentically, and with that mindset, the connection with your audience may grow organically over time.
